Swallowing assessment is an essential process to determine whether a person can safely swallow food and liquids. It evaluates not only the level of consciousness and posture, but also the five-phase model of swallowing (anticipatory, preparatory, oral, pharyngeal, and esophageal phases) to identify any impairments and assess the risk of aspiration or choking. Through screening tests and observation during meals, clinicians determine appropriate diet textures and rehabilitation strategies, aiming to restore safe and confident eating ability.
